Jaisalmer Luxury Camp

Jaisalmer Luxury Camp is likely a luxurious accommodation option located in or around Jaisalmer, a city in the state of Rajasthan, India. Jaisalmer is well-known for its magnificent sandstone architecture, historic forts, and stunning desert landscapes, making it a popular tourist destination.

Luxury camps in Jaisalmer offer a unique and opulent experience for travelers. These camps are often set up in the Thar Desert or the nearby sand dunes, providing guests with an opportunity to stay in the heart of the desert while enjoying modern comforts and amenities.

Some of the key features and experiences you might expect at a Jaisalmer Luxury Camp include:

Tents: The camps typically feature spacious and well-appointed tents that offer a blend of traditional Rajasthani decor and modern amenities. The tents are designed to provide comfort and privacy while still maintaining the rustic charm of the desert.

Dining: Luxury camps in Jaisalmer often offer fine dining experiences with a selection of both local and international cuisine. Guests can savor traditional Rajasthani delicacies and enjoy themed dinners under the starry desert sky.

Activities: The camps usually arrange various activities to help guests immerse themselves in the desert experience. This may include camel safaris, jeep safaris, cultural performances, and traditional folk music and dance shows.

Bonfires: Many luxury camps organize bonfires at night, creating a warm and inviting atmosphere where guests can relax, interact, and enjoy the desert's serenity.

Spa and Wellness: Some luxury camps also offer spa facilities, allowing guests to unwind and rejuvenate with a range of wellness treatments amidst the tranquil desert surroundings.

Star-gazing: As Jaisalmer is away from the city lights, it offers excellent opportunities for star-gazing. Luxury camps may organize stargazing sessions for guests to admire the clear night skies.

It's worth noting that the availability of specific features and the level of luxury can vary between different luxury camps in Jaisalmer. Prices for such accommodations are usually higher compared to standard hotels, but the unique experience and the chance to immerse oneself in the desert's beauty make it a memorable stay for many travelers.

People Also Ask About Jaisalmer

  • How many days are sufficient for Jaisalmer?

    In general, 3 days are sufficient to cover all the attractions in and around the city of Jaisalmer. After arriving on day 1, you can take some rest and cover the major tourist attractions like Amar Sagar, Ludharwa temple, Bada Bagh, and Gardisar lake on the second day and stay overnight at one of the desert camps and enjoy safaris. The third day is for minor sightseeing and departure.

  • Jaisalmer is mainly famous for its golden desert and sand dunes. People come here every year to enjoy desert safaris and camping. Jaisalmer is also famous for the grand golden fort situated on top of the Meru hill. The city also holds several Jain temples as well as museums. Close to Jaisalmer lies the Bada Bagh where you can see some historic dome-shaped pavilions.

  • A desert safari is the best way to experience the magnificent beauty of Jaisalmer. This involves you riding through the sand dunes on the back of a traditionally adorned camel. It will take you to some remote areas where you can witness amazing flora and fauna. The chief attraction of the safari is of course the picturesque sunset.

  • Mutton Saag is one of the most famous dishes in Jaisalmer, featuring mutton mixed with spinach and spices. Other popular dishes include Gatte ki Sabzi, a dish featuring gram flour or besan sausages with yoghurt and spicy gravy, as well as the famous Dal Baati Choorma.
